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A whisk apparatus for a mixer. The whisk apparatus includes a connection head configured to attach to the mixer. A blade assembly extends about an axis to a tip. The blade assembly includes a plurality of blades spaced around the axis, each blade extends from a first end attached to the connection head, along a blade body, to the tip. A first paddle extends circumferentially from each of the plurality of blade bodies, the first paddles are at least partially aligned along the axis.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

What is claimed is: 1 . A whisk apparatus for a mixer, the whisk apparatus comprising: a connection head configured to attach to the mixer; and a blade assembly extending about an axis to a tip, the blade assembly comprising: a plurality of blades spaced around the axis, each blade extending from a first end attached to the connection head, along a blade body, to the tip; and a first paddle extends circumferentially from each of the plurality of blade bodies, the first paddles at least partially aligned along the axis. 2 . The whisk apparatus of claim 1 , wherein each first paddle defines a front surface and a rear surface, the front surface facing a direction of rotation by the mixer and at least partially angled in a direction towards the tip. 3 . The whisk apparatus of claim 1 , wherein each blade extends from the first end attached to the connection head, along the blade body to a bend at least partially defining the tip, to a second end attached to the connection head. 4 . The whisk apparatus of claim 3 , wherein a second paddle extends from each of the plurality of blade bodies on an opposite side of the tip than the first paddles, the first and second paddles at least partially aligned along the axis. 5 . The whisk apparatus of claim 4 , wherein each first and second paddle defines a front surface and a rear surface, the front surface facing a direction of rotation by the mixer and at least partially angled in a direction towards the tip. 6 . The whisk apparatus of claim 3 , wherein the bend on each blade body is threaded over the bend of a first adjacent blade and under the bend of a second adjacent blade. 7 . The whisk apparatus of claim 6 , wherein the first end and the second end of each blade is spaced by the first end of the first adjacent blade and the first end of the second adjacent blade. 8 . The whisk ap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the first end and the second end of each blade are connected to the connection head non-diametrically. 9 . The whisk apparatus of claim 1 , wherein each first paddle is integrally formed with the blade body. 10 . The whisk apparatus of claim 1 , wherein each blade body and first paddle are serpentine shaped along the axis. 11 . A whisk apparatus for a mixer, the whisk apparatus comprising: a connection head configured to attach to the mixer; and a blade assembly extending about an axis to a tip, the blade assembly comprising: a plurality of blades spaced around the axis, each blade extending from a first end attached to the connection head, along a blade body to a bend at least partially defining the tip, to a second end attached to the connection head; and a first paddle extends circumferentially from each of the plurality of blade bodies proximate the bend, and a second paddle extends circumferentially from each of the plurality of blade bodies proximate an opposite side of the bend from the first paddles. 12 . The whisk apparatus of claim 11 , wherein the bend on each blade body is threaded over the bend of at least one blade and under the bend of at least one other blade. 13 . The whisk apparatus of claim 11 , wherein each of the first and second paddles define a front surface and a rear surface, the front surface facing a direction of rotation by the mixer and at least partially angled in a direction towards the tip. 14 . The whisk apparatus of claim 11 , wherein the plurality of blades extend from the connection head radially outwardly to a middle body curve and extend from the middle body curve radially inwardly towards the tip. 15 . The whisk apparatus of claim 14 , wherein the first and second paddles are located on a portion of the blade bodies between the middle body curve and the tip. 16 . The whisk apparatus of claim 15 , wherein the first and second paddles are integrally formed with the blade bodies. 17 . A stand mixer including the whisk apparatus of claim 11 . 18 . A whisk apparatus for a mixer, the whisk apparatus comprising: a connection head configured to attach to the mixer; and a blade assembly extending about an axis to a tip, the blade assembly comprising: a plurality of blades spaced around the axis, each blade extending from a first end attached to the connection head, along a blade body, to the tip; and a first paddle extends circumferentially from each of the plurality of blade bodies, the first paddles defining an exterior edge spaced from an interior edge facing radially inwardly with respect to the axis, the space between the exterior edge and the interior edge widening radially inwardly towards the axis. 19 . The whisk apparatus of claim 18 , wherein the interior edge is curved and the space between the exterior edge and the interior edge widens from the connection head towards the tip until a first paddle midpoint, where the space between the exterior edge and the interior edge becomes smaller towards the tip. 20 . The whisk apparatus of claim 18 , wherein each first paddle defines a front surface and a rear surface between the exterior edge and the interior edge, the front surface facing a direction of rotation by the mixer and at least partially angled in a direction towards the tip.
